Cincinnati Bengals are being highlighted as a potential Super Bowl sleeper for 2026 by media outlets. Quarterback Joe Burrow is noted as key to the team's success, especially if the new defensive talents can integrate into the system. The Bengals are also engaging with the local community and their players are emphasizing a strong team dynamic for the upcoming season. As offseason preparations ramp up, the Bengals look to solidify their position in the AFC North and beyond.
